Attendance and Leave Regulations for Contract Personnel

Contract personnel are required to sign in in the morning and sign out in the afternoon every day. They are allowed to sign off of work 8 hours after the sign-in time (not counting lunch break). Those signing in after 9 a.m. must submit a leave request or they will be recorded as absent without cause. To request a leave of absence, paid time-off, or official leave, contract personnel are required to complete the applicable procedures through the Online HR Information System and obtain the necessary approval before they may leave the University. In the event of an acute illness or emergency, contract employees may notify their supervisor verbally and ask a colleague, family member, or friend to complete the necessary procedures for them.

Opening a Designated Direct Deposit Account–International Faculty Members

When reporting for work, International faculty members (including postdoctoral research fellows) are required to open an account with either Chunghwa Post Co., Ltd. or Bank SinoPac and provide their account information to the Cashier Division. To open an account, please have the following documents ready:

  1. Alien residence certificate or passport
  2. Letter of appointment
  3. Personal seal
    Please provide the Cashier Division with your account information after opening the account.
